
I've recently returned to film photography. I bought some 30 year old Minolta AF A-mount lenses for my old Minolta SLR. I used some nice, high quality Minolta lenses. The natural step was to use them on my Sony A6500. This adapter is exactly what I needed for it. He has a screwdriver so he can autofocus Minolta lenses. As far as I know, LA-EA3 doesn't do that. I tested it with my Minolta AF 85mm lens and compared it with my Sony 85mm lens. Of course with a Minolta lens there is more chasing (trying to get focus) and less AF points with this adapter and matched lenses. Aside from those minor issues, which I think are to be expected, this adapter is a great addition to my camera. This allows me to use a lot of old inexpensive lenses to take great photos.
